Course Content
Given enterprise
business and technical requirements
and constraints, the student will
learn how to perform the conceptual
and intermediate design of a network
infrastructure that supports the desired
network solutions over intelligent
network services, to achieve effective
performance, scalability, and availability.
The student will learn the fundamental
aspects of the network design addressing
QoS, Security, Network Management,
fine-tuning Routing Protocols, Switching
Structures and IP Multicast.
In addition, the
student will leave with Solution Models
for solutions and aspects of the network
that are strategic to today's Cisco
customers: Voice over IP and IP Telephony,
Content and Storage Networking, Wireless
Networking.
Course Objectives
After completing this course the
student should be able to:
 |
Present the Cisco AVVID framework,
its segmentation of the network
infrastructure, as well as intelligent
network services to support key
enterprise network applications
and network solutions |
 |
Design enterprise
campus and enterprise edge network
infrastructures for effective
functionality, performance, scalability,
and availability, given specified
enterprise network needs |
 |
Design security,
network management, QoS, high
availability, and IP multicast
intelligent network services for
performance, scalability, and
availability, given enterprise
network needs |
 |
Design enterprise
solutions for virtual private
networks, wireless networks, IP
telephony, content networking,
storage networking, given enterprise
network needs |
 |
Present enterprise
network designs for small, medium,
and large enterprises, showing
how the design meets enterprise
needs for effective performance,
scalability, and availability |
